POLOKWANE – Early this year, Pepps Polokwane College changed its motto to “Creating Tomorrow’s Leaders”, and in celebration of the new motto on Friday, Pepps invited internationally acclaimed Prof Rasoava Rijamampianina, the academic director at the Wits Business School to address the learners on leadership.
Rijamampianina also presented a lecture on leadership for the parents later in the day.
“It is important that the teachers and parents be involved in developing the learners’ leadership skills as they have to embark on a journey of taking ownership of developing that skill,” said Rijamampianina.
During the lecture with the learners, Rijamampianina said a leader was born and developed from a young age.
“You start by taking charge now, do not wait for tomorrow to be the best you can be. Do not be afraid to be different, a leader does everything different from others. Every day is a new day, do not delay your future and your dreams by procrastinating, start planning now,” he said.
The head of preparatory school, Julia Warner said: “changing the school’s motto was to instil in the learners that they can be leaders one day, that we are here to make them learn and educate them to be better people in life, to be leaders. The leadership lecture really boosted their confidence and influenced them in a positive way”.
